Why doors are central to life safety
People concentrate on alarm panels, however doors figure out exactly how rapid smoke and warmth action and just how quickly staff members can leave. In a storehouse, a circulation hub, or a manufacturing plant, a solitary opening can stretch 14 to 30 feet vast and 16 feet high. That is a great deal of air exchange. During a fire event, a rolling steel fire door or a fire ranked sectional door does 2 critical work. It allows an area to shut and separate before problems become deadly, and it shields marked egress paths from coming to be chimneys.
The physics are not abstract. In one furniture plant I solution, a 24 foot vast moving door divides the goal from the packaging flooring. Without a fire ranked barrier, the traveling range to the local departure would certainly jump from 90 feet to more than 200. With smoke, warm, and lawn sprinklers flowing, every added 2nd matters. The appropriate door, correctly connected to the fire alarm and properly go down examined, gets those seconds.
What matters most when doors meet fire systems
The ideal Commercial Garage Door Solution groups come close to an opening as a crafted assembly, not a commodity. They take a look at the door kind, the operator, the launch device, the alarm systems that talk to it, and the surrounding structure features. If the room uses adverse stress ventilation, a wind locked curtain might be needed. If forklifts function near the limit, kept track of photo eyes are not optional. And if the door is anticipated to act as a smoke barrier, the bottom seal and side guides have to be picked and set up with that requirement in mind.
For fire doors, NFPA 80 sets the guidelines. The code requires annual evaluation and testing of fire doors, consisting of a decline test for rolling steel fire doors. Paperwork has to be kept. Tags need to be visible and clear. Field alterations are securely restricted. I have actually seen excellent purposes go laterally when a specialist drilled into an overview to add a maintaining band. The solution cost a portion of a new door, however it did require a listed repair kit and a maker trained tech. This is why a qualified Garage Door Service provider asks difficult inquiries prior to they grab a drill.
Installation that sets you up for low drama
A clean Industrial Garage Door Setup looks undetectable by month 3 because nothing promotes itself. The lift is smooth. The driver does not search at limitations. The chain does not babble when it starts. Achieving that requires some unglamorous discipline.
Start with the opening. Steel jambs out of plumb by also a quarter inch can create guide bind that shows up as premature slat wear. On sectional doors, too much track spread near the header creates roller deflection that torches bearings inside of a season. We shim or deal with mounting before the first fastener goes in. It includes hours on the first day. It saves days later.
Pick elements for the obligation cycle they will really see, not the cycle they saw on in 2015's submittal. I see lots of operators rated for 20 to 30 cycles a day wind up on doors that run 60 to 100. That is a recipe for hot motors and nuisance trips. High cycle torsion springtimes, much heavier drums, and variable frequency drives feel costly till the first quarter without a repair call. For centers that connect into FireKing Solutions degree life security integrations, we prefer operators with essential monitored entrapment gadgets and clear terminals for monitored alarm links. The tidy electrical wiring leaves fewer locations for gremlins.
Wire fire launches to the ideal inputs and check them with someone on the fire panel. I can not worry this adequate. We tag wires plainly, verify monitored circuits, and paper which area and address factor will set off the drop. Then we run a complete alarm examination with the authority having jurisdiction preferably. That walkthrough does even more to reduce future migraines than any type of glossy handoff packet.
Repairs that are quick, purposeful, and safe
Commercial garage door fixing is not simply switching parts. It has to do with recovering the original performance envelope. A busted spring is not just a damaged spring. It is a door that may now raise skewed, shuffle restriction placements, and grind on course. A fell short picture eye could be an unclean lens, a cut cable in a channel elbow joint, or a power supply that is starting to droop. The service technician's judgment is the genuine tool.
There is also a safety discipline that never gets old. I still see area photos with a securing plier secured to a torsion shaft. That is a breakable method to die. We lock out and tag out the opener, protect the door with slings or blocks, alleviate springtime stress with the correct bars, and treat every counterbalance as saved power. Staffs that take shortcuts tend to take even more days off.
There is a rhythm to effective garage door repair service. Support the opening first so you are not chasing a relocating target. Evaluate from the header down. Identify origin, not signs and symptoms. Change parts in matched sets when it matters, such as lower components and cable televisions on sectional doors. On rolling doors, check barrel runout and bearing obstructs whenever a curtain comes off. A door that is gone back to solution yet sheds its line within a week instructs clients not to depend on you.
Integration information that divide good from great
The handshake in between a smoke alarm system and a fire rated door determines whether the entire concept works under real stress. A supervised link ought to drop the door on alarm system, power loss, or warmth detection, depending upon the listing and the layout intent. Some facilities choose delayed egress with sounders and beacons. Others want instant closure and alternating egress paths. The Business Garage Door Company should check out the illustrations, verify the intent with the fire specialist, and match the setup to the provided assembly.
Release devices differ. Fusible links reply to warmth locally, yet do not speak with the structure. Electro-magnetic or solenoid releases can user interface with the alarm system panel and enable screening without cutting a web link. The failing modes differ. A fusible web link does not respect a dead panel, however it can not run a timed closing. A wired release can do everything you desire, yet it counts on power and proper supervision. If your building utilizes FireKing Systems style combination, you likely need wired and monitored devices for complete visibility.
Do not skimp on shutting rate and signage. Fire ranked moving doors are commonly set to go down in between 6 and 24 inches per second. Also fast and you take the chance of injury or damages. As well slow and you allow smoke and heat migrate. Audible and visual warnings throughout closure issue in loud industrial areas. After the decline, egress signs have to make sense to somebody who functions the night shift on their second week.
The upkeep tempo that keeps you out of the news
Most centers work out right into a predictable service rhythm. High traffic dock doors do well with quarterly evaluations and lubrication. Tool traffic doors can usually run on biannual service. Fire rated doors get annual inspections and drop tests per NFPA 80. That is the baseline.
The variance originates from environment and habits. If you ship flour, dust discovers photo eyes and builds on springtimes. If you run caustics, the lower seals and lift cables suffer. If you function coastal, the salt chews tracks and fasteners. I have a seafood processor that runs month-to-month rinses and still requires stainless hardware and closed bearings to maintain doors moving. Arrange adheres to reality, not the other way around.

We also trainer drivers. A straightforward policy prevents several Business garage door fixing calls. If a door appears different today than it did last week, quit and call. The extra hum could be an opener fan that no longer shuts off. The shudder may be a torn cable television beginning to climb a drum. Early focus transforms a two hour see into a 20 min adjustment.
A quick area checklist forever safety and security doors
Use this 5 factor sweep any time you walk past a fire rated door. It does not change an official evaluation, however it captures most early failures quickly.
- Labels legible and undamaged on the curtain or section, with no field adjustments nearby.
- Guides, endlocks, and lower bar without damages, with seals speaking to evenly along the sill.
- Release gadget wired, supervised, and examined within the last year, with paperwork on file.
- Closing rate validated, audio or visual alert present, and kept track of safety tools practical if enabled by the listing.
- Clear course on both sides, no pallets or carts within the sweep zone, and signage visible during drop.
Knowing when to repair and when to replace
Some calls begin as fixings and end with a larger conversation concerning lifecycle and threat. A truthful provider talks through cost, downtime, compliance, and efficiency, not just price. Right here is a quick means I mount the decision with facility managers.
- Repair makes sense when the failure is separated, parts are sustained, and the door still satisfies the initial efficiency and listing. Instances include a solitary broken spring on a matched pair, a failed operator on a door with audio structure, or a damaged slat section with straight overviews and a healthy and balanced barrel.
- Replace is smarter when the setting up has multiple worsening issues, components are out-of-date, or the fire rating can not be confirmed. If a 20 year old rolling door has a used barrel, elongated guide openings, and a driver without monitored safety, a new installation minimizes both maintenance drag and safety and security exposure.
- Upgrade selectively when operations transform. If a door that cycled 20 times a day now runs 80, move to high cycle springs and a heavier driver. If an area shifts from storage to light setting up, take into consideration much better seals and wind locks to deal with ventilation changes.
- Retire a fire door that fails a drop examination and can not be brought into listing compliance without major work. You can not desire a label back onto a modified setting up, and field welding on overviews without detailed sets is not an alternative under NFPA 80.
- Consider power and noise. Better seals, protected panels, and smarter drivers can shift repayment. I have seen replacements spend for themselves within two to four years in environment regulated warehouses where dock doors used to leakage like sieves.
The covert rubbing points no person tells you about
Most problems that create downtime do not show up on drawings. They sneak in when a structure is alive. A forklift presses a pallet more detailed to the guide weekly till eventually the load clips the side. The evening team tapes a sensing unit off the beaten track because it maintained stumbling from reflections on damp floorings. A painter covers a label with a fresh coat right before your annual inspection.
Then there is software application. Numerous contemporary drivers ship with bells and whistles like soft begin, tons surveillance, and event logs. Those features prevent break downs, yet just if a person allows them and trains the group. I still discover doors where the low temperature level setting is disabled in a freezer vestibule. The operator hunts, gets fragile, and fails two times a wintertime. Five mins with the guidebook would certainly save a thousand dollars.
Power high quality matters more than you think. Long cable television runs, shared circuits with conveyors, and voltage sags throughout start up can create ghost mistakes on operators. We gauge line problems in issue areas and sometimes specification straight activator or a driver with a tougher drive. The economical path is not always less expensive if it costs you a weekend break callout.
Documentation and training that stick
A Commercial Garage Door Solution program must leave greater than a receipt. It needs identified panels, clear as-built drawings, serial numbers tape-recorded in a place you can discover, and a central folder where you tuck your NFPA 80 yearly test kinds. I am a follower of laminated QR tags at the header linked to a digital record. When something breaks, your service technician checks the code and sees the last 3 repair work and the components utilized. Guesswork falls away.
Training is not an once event. New works with need five minutes on what not to do. Do not prop open up a fire door with a wedge. Do not pull a chain hoist against a locked operator. Do not disregard a door that battles to reverse during a test. Supervisors require a half an hour refresher course twice a year on how to carry out a weekly safety move and how to call in a service demand with the right detail. A little structure stays clear of a great deal of 2 a.m. Drama.
A few based circumstances from the field
Picture a freezer hub with twelve high lift sectional doors and 3 rolling fire shutters that close off ammonia equipment spaces. We set those rolling doors to a closing speed of regarding 12 inches per 2nd, with signs and 90 decibel sounders, linked right into launching panels managed back to the primary emergency alarm. Quarterly, we stroll the train of sensing units. The biggest source of difficulty is condensation on photo eyes from thaw cycles. A simple hood and a heater set cut hassle trips by more than half.
Now think of a hefty manufacturing plant with a sandblast booth. The moving door that secures it obtains peppered all the time. After a year, the lower bar appeared like a saw blade. We replaced it with a strengthened bar and swapped to an abrasion resistant bottom seal. We also included bollards to stop forklifts from scraping the overviews. The cost was modest. Door life doubled. Safety and security occurrences linked to that opening went down to zero for 2 full years.
Lastly, a mid dimension e business warehouse that increased order volume in 9 months. Their busiest dock door went from 30 cycles a day to 120. The operator overheated throughout the afternoon crush and eliminate. The team pulled the chain 3 times to keep moving. That pulled the restrictions out of position and the door started banging the header. We replaced the driver with a high cycle system, exchanged springs, and added a small fan set for summertime afternoons. They have not positioned a solution contact that door in fifteen months.
Selecting a companion who treats your doors like safety and security gear
When you review a company for garage door installation or ongoing Garage Door Service, ask less regarding the number of doors they have mounted and much more regarding just how they handle life safety details. Do they perform NFPA 80 decrease examinations with complete paperwork and labeling? Can they show you a training credential from the door suppliers you possess? Will they coordinate with your smoke alarm vendor to verify supervised connections and alarm system functions throughout service? Do they carry the appropriate load rating tools and adhere to lockout treatments without issue? Those habits are proxies for just how they will act when the phone rings on a Sunday.
You likewise want a technician that knows when to decrease. Many emergency situation calls hide a 2nd failure. A jammed door could mask a damaged springtime. A dead driver may camouflage a bound curtain. The fastest path is hardly ever the very best if it avoids the full system check. An industrial group that deals with incorporated systems, like those seen in FireKing Systems projects, finds out to pay attention for the 2nd failing before it ends up being the following callout.
